NASA stated this Monday that the extreme damage left by the recent double earthquake in in Caracas and La Guaira was the product of a violent fault rupture that displaced the Earth's surface by up to 60 centimeters.

The US space agency published a series of data this Monday on the seismic movement recorded by the NISAR satellite, which was put into orbit a year ago to map the Earth's surface with millimeter detail.

According to the data collected by NASA, the fault that caused the earthquake fractured from the town of Morón, advanced through the sea, and returned to land near the Caracas international airport.

"This fault is part of a network of fractures located along the boundary between the Caribbean plate to the north and the South American plate to the south," it explained in a statement, noting that the faults accumulated stress "for a long time" before fracturing.

One of the largest ground displacements, up to 60 centimeters, was recorded south of the Caracas airport.

The severity of the double earthquake with magnitudes of 7.2 and 7.5, which struck the country on June 24 and has already left 4,561 dead, led to the activation of the NISAR emergency response system for the first time to map the damage of a major earthquake.

This rapid processing allows data to be provided within 12 to 24 hours to support disaster response efforts.

The number of injured and homeless people from the earthquakes remains at 16,740 and 17,907, respectively, according to the latest balance sheet released on social media by Jorge Rodríguez, president of the Venezuelan Parliament.

Since June 24, there have been 1,254 aftershocks, according to the Government.
